This month starts Asgard's fourth story arc, affectionately entitled Yggdrasil's Collapse. The Norn have spoken, and through them, the Mother of All has made it known that her sickness has festered. The World Tree is rotting from the inside out, taking its creation with it in the fall. This turn of events was unprecedented by all; while the gods and Giants were busy warring with each other, they failed to pay mind to the footprints they left in the earth. There was once a chance for healing - but as the world begins its descent into ruin, it may be that time has past.
Now, things are in a state of disarray, and life within Yggdrasil is going to be changing in drastic and likely dangerous ways - not just for the Travellers in Asgard, but for all creatures across the whole of creation. Things are about to get crazy in here, guys, I hope you brought your towel.

- Day 385 ( Jan. 8/9 )
- Early in the morning, as the winter sun is still creeping its way above the horizon, any early risers might look outside to see what seems like snow falling in strange swirls. It doesn't quite follow the normal patterns of snowfall, and it sticks on anything it comes in contact with regardless of temperature.
You aren't going to want to catch this stuff on your tongue, because closer inspection will reveal that this odd precipitation is not snow at all, but rather ash blowing across the kingdom from the west. To reach this far, the flames must surely be intensely powerful - and so it is, with the Fire Giant invading Alfheim. Their home in Muspellheim has been near to completely devastated in the sudden eruption of the volcano at its centre, and Surt, knowing he stands no chance against the might of the gods in Vanaheim and too reliant on his alliance with the Dwarves in Svartalfheim, has led his army around Mirror Lake into the kingdom of the elves in search of new territory.
Towards noon this same day, a handful of riders will come barreling into the city through the Gate of Fog, followed closely behind by a single wagon full of injured elves. Odin's spies smuggled the Queen out of Alfheim before Surt could come for her head, and Skuld will head straight to the castle to seek refuge with the gods. As questions arise with little answers to be found, the natives and any Travellers willing to help will be left to aiding the injured towards the hospital while they wait for news of the distant fires. - Day 386 ( Jan. 10/11 )
- The next day, after a long discussion with Asgard's King and making herself presentable, Skuld will post to the network to explain the situation to the Travellers and plead for their aid. This is where the poll will come into play, as it will be up to the Travellers to decide whether to round up a defence and send the Travellers into Alfheim to force the Giants out of the forests or to set up refugee camps in Asgard and evacuate the elves from Alfheim - or to do nothing at all.
Every option has a long list of pros and cons, so what will be important to consider is the risks of the task against the benefits of its success.
